Deadly Disguise is the white-red-green Commander precon from Magic: The Gathering's Murders at Karlov Manor set, a 100-card deck led by Kaust, Eyes of the Glade. It was released February 09, 2024.

Disguise and face-down creatures. Cast creatures face down as 2/2s, flip them for value, and let Kaust reward each face-down or flipped creature with counters and ramp.
